KMPR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2023 in Review

236 of the 6,275 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Kemper (KMPR) for Q1 2023, worth a combined $2.82B — up 20% from $2.34B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 37 funds opened new KMPR positions and 22 closed out — a net gain of 15 holders — while 91 added to existing stakes and 64 trimmed.

The largest buyer was No Street GP LP, opening a new position worth an estimated $41.4M. The largest seller was Fuller & Thaler Asset Management, cutting an estimated $43.4M.
